Metallisaatio
Metallisaatio is a coating technique in which a metal layer is deposited onto a surface to improve properties such as corrosion resistance, electrical conductivity, reflectivity, or decorative appearance. The term covers several methods that differ in energy input, chemical routes, and substrate compatibility.
